一种平胸龟幼苗的饲养装置 技术领域
本发明属于水产经济动物养殖技术领域,具体涉及一种平胸龟幼苗的饲养装置。
背景技术
平胸龟(Platysternon megacephalum)是一种亚洲特产的珍稀经济淡水龟,肉味鲜美,具有重要的食用和药用价值,经济价值较高,当前市场价格高达3000元/kg。长期以来,由于过度猎捕和贸易,野生资源急剧下降,导致平胸龟成为濒危物种。针对市场需求,开展平胸龟人工驯养繁殖,不但能有效扩大种群数量,而且有利于保护野生资源,实现资源的可持续利用。作为一种优良的淡水龟养殖新品种,平胸龟养殖越来越受到水产养殖业的关注。
然而,在平胸龟人工驯养繁殖、育苗过程中,仍存在许多技术问题有待解决。平胸龟与其他性情温和的群居性淡水龟类的生活习性有显著的区别,性情凶猛好斗,即使是幼苗也不例外。室内群养条件下,平胸龟幼苗容易发生相互撕咬现象,尤其在抢夺食物时撕咬现象更为频繁,很容易导致相互伤残、患病,造成死亡,因此目前在饲养过程中通常采用单独饲养模式。单独饲养模式在换水、卫生清理等操作时需要多次将龟拿出和放入,这样不但容易导致龟苗的应激反应,而且耗费较多的人力和时间,明显增加劳动力成本,降低养殖效益,不利于平胸龟的规模化养殖。
发明内容
本发明的目的是提供一种平胸龟幼苗的饲养装置,运用该装置可以有效解决平胸龟幼苗在饲养过程中相互伤残问题,避免饲养操作过程中对龟苗的干扰,减少龟苗的应激反应;可以进行批量化换水和清理卫生操作,显著提高工作效率,大大节约劳动力成本和时间,提高了养殖效率,为平胸龟的规模化高效健康育苗提供了坚实的技术支持。

具体实施方式:
以下实施例是对本发明的进一步说明,而不是对本发明的限制。
实施例1:
如图1-图7所示,本实施例的平胸龟幼苗的饲养装置,包括网箱挂架1、网箱2、水箱3、水箱托板4、排水槽5和总支架6;
所述的网箱挂架包括悬挂钩11、4根挂绳12和挂架13,所述的挂架呈长方形,在所述的挂架上设有与网箱箱体上的悬挂环23相配合的6个挂钩14,分布于两条长边上,每条边上3个挂钩,挂钩长度为10cm,所述的网箱由4个相邻的挂钩14勾住网箱箱体上面的四个悬挂环23;所述的四根挂绳的一端分别固定于挂架的四个角上,另外一端固定于悬挂钩11上,四根挂绳一端挂住了挂架13的四个角,另外一端挂在悬挂钩上11,从而使挂架13固定悬挂于悬挂钩11上。
所述的网箱包括网箱箱体21和一侧与箱体轴连接的网箱盖22,网箱箱体为长方体,其长30cm、宽20cm、高15cm,网箱箱体的网孔为正方形,边长为0.5cm,网箱箱体上部开口,开口处设置网箱盖22,网箱盖22与网箱箱体21由相同材料构成,网箱盖的一边与网箱箱体口的一边由衔接环连接,网箱盖可以衔接的边为轴向上旋转90度,网箱盖的另一边(与衔接边相对)用夹子与网箱箱体开口相应一边固定;在网箱箱体开口相对的两条边上分别设有两个悬挂环23,总共4个悬挂环,平衡设置,悬挂环直径为0.5-1cm。
在网箱箱体内设有晾晒台24,所述的晾晒台呈梯形状,其包括平台网板25和与平台网板相连并呈斜面状的斜面网板26,平台网板相对于斜面网板26的另一条边与网箱箱体侧壁相连,斜面网板26相对于平台网板的另外一条边与网箱箱体底壁相连。平台网板25和斜面网板26均为正方形,大小相同,边长为10cm,平台网板与网箱箱体底壁平行,两个平面之间的距离为5-6cm。
所述的水箱3用于装载网箱,并将网箱活动固定于水箱中。所述的水箱为长方体,上方开口;水箱底部为长方形,长31cm、宽21cm、高10cm;所述的网箱下部大约2/3放入该水箱内。在所述的水箱外周璧上固定有水箱固定套31,所述的水箱固定套上固定有2个呈相对设置的水箱固定钩32,所述的水箱托板上设有与水箱固定钩32相对应的若干个(至少两个,其他地方可以设置一些水箱固定环41)水箱固定环41,所述的水箱托板上与水箱相对应位置设有水箱卡槽,所述的水箱放置于水箱卡槽中,并将水箱固定钩32卡入相对应的水箱固定环41中,从而将水箱3活动固定于水箱托板4上。
所述的水箱托板4其与水箱大小相适应,所述的水箱放置于水箱托板上,并被活动固定于水箱托板上;所述的水箱托板为一块长方体,长为220cm,宽为31cm,厚2cm;在水箱托板与水箱底壁边相对应的位置设置至少2个水箱固定 环32,在所述的水箱托板上与水箱相对应位置设有水箱卡槽,所述的水箱放置于水箱卡槽中,并将水箱固定钩32卡入相对应的水箱固定环41中,从而将水箱3活动固定于水箱托板4上。
所述的排水槽5呈倒置梯形体,底部设有排水孔51,排水孔与排水管52相连,排水槽上部开口的形状的大小只是超过水箱托板的底壁大小。
所述的总支架6包括支架本体和设于支架本体上的,呈上下相对应排列的三根固定杆,从上之下分别为第一固定杆63、第二固定杆64和第三固定杆65,所述的支架本体包括左支撑板61和右支撑板62;所述的第一固定杆、第二固定杆和第三固定杆横跨并固定于左支撑板和右支撑板上。
所述的第一固定杆的中部设有第一滑轮66,在右支撑板顶部还设有第二滑轮67,在右支撑板上部还设有转盘68,还具有滑绳69,所述的滑绳一端固定于的网箱挂架的悬挂钩11上,另一端经第一滑轮、第二滑轮再缠绕固定在转盘68上,从而将网箱挂架1固定于总支架6上;
所述的第二固定杆其两端分别固定于左支撑板和右支撑板上的旋转槽中,第二固定杆能在旋转槽中旋转,所述的第二固定杆的右端穿过右支撑板上的旋转槽与旋转柄70相连,在右支撑板上与旋转柄相对应位置设有能固定旋转柄的旋转柄固定装置(如固定环),所述的水箱托板固定于第二固定杆上。
在所述的第三固定杆上固定有排水槽5,排水槽的开口向上对准水箱托板,其与水箱托板相适应配合,使得水箱中的水直接掉落到排水槽中,从排水孔51流经排水管52排出。
所述网箱箱体和网箱盖为金属或塑料材质制成,构成网箱的金属或塑料丝的直径为0.1-0.2cm。
所述的平台网板和斜面网板可以为金属或塑料材料制成,平台网板和斜面网板具有一定的硬度,龟在网板上面爬行时,网板不会发生变形。
所述的网箱挂架为金属材质制成,其强度足以承受网箱的重量,不会发生变形。
所述的水箱为黑色、综述黑色、蓝色、灰白色塑料水箱,塑料为食品级安全塑料材质,板材厚0.2cm。
所述的水箱托板为金属材质制成,其强度足以承受水箱的重量,不会发生变 形。
所述的排水槽为金属材质或塑料材质制成,板材厚0.2-0.3cm。
所述的总支架金属材质制成,其强度足以承受网箱、水箱、水箱托板、排水槽等所有需要设施的重量,不会发生变形。
本实施例的平胸龟幼苗的饲养装置是这样使用的:
第一步:在水箱3内注入水,水深度达到5-8cm,根据龟体型大小确定水深度。
第二步:将龟放入网箱2内,关闭网箱盖22。
第三步:水箱换水,当水箱内的水需要更换时,顺时针方向转动转盘68,通过滑绳69驱动悬挂钩11上升,使网箱向上提升离开水箱3;然后打开旋转柄固定装置71,转动旋转柄70,驱动水箱托板沿着中轴线按顺时针方向做180度转动,水箱内的水倒入排水槽5内,打开排水孔51,水通过排水管52排出;转动旋转柄70,驱动水箱托板沿着中轴线按逆时针方向做180度转动,使水箱托板恢复原位,然后用旋转柄固定装置71固定转动旋转柄70。
第四步:在水箱内注入新鲜的清水,水位与原来的水位相同。
第五步:逆时针方向转动转盘68,放松滑绳69,悬挂钩11在重力作用下下降,使网箱向下运动,落回水箱内;
第六步:饲喂,打开网箱盖,在水中投入一定量的饲料,然后关闭网箱盖,完成全部操作。
